So my regular doc, pretty great for a non LLMD, ran some adrenal tests for me to see if they were being affected by my Lyme. Results:

Cortisol on the low low low normal range, but barely in range

ATCH: VERY high

He thinks it points to adrenal insufficiency and would be the cause of my increased anxiety, stomach issues, and low sodium problems.

He said to run it by my new LLMD when I see him.

Anyone had issues with this?
